Spotted Bass
While Benicia, CA, sits on the Carquinez Strait, the focus for spotted bass is going to be a bit inland, heading towards the Delta. While not the primary target here, spotted bass can be found mixing with largemouth and smallmouth in the sloughs and channels that feed into the Sacramento River. Look for them around structure like docks, pilings, and riprap. Spring and fall are the best times to target spotted bass, as they are more active during these periods. A key strategy is to use reaction baits like crankbaits and spinnerbaits around structure, or try finesse techniques with drop-shot rigs and jigs. Access can be gained through various public boat launches along the Delta. Be aware of the strong tidal currents and changing water conditions, which can significantly impact fishing success. Spotted bass in this area tend to be smaller than largemouth but can still provide a fun and challenging fishing experience.

Frequently Asked Questions
What's the best bait to use for spotted bass in Benicia?
Spotted bass in the Benicia area respond well to various lures and live bait. Popular choices include jigs, crankbaits, and plastic worms. Live minnows can also be very effective.
Are there any restrictions on keeping spotted bass I catch near Benicia?
Yes, in California, you must have a valid sport fishing license to fish for spotted bass. The regulations also state that you can keep 5 spotted bass per day, and they must be at least 12 inches long.
When is the ideal time to target spotted bass around Benicia?
Spotted bass can be caught year-round in California. However, the spring and fall months often provide the most consistent action as the water temperatures are ideal.
Where are some good spots to fish for spotted bass near Benicia?
The California Delta near Benicia is known to hold good populations of spotted bass. Focus on areas with structure like docks, submerged trees, and rocky shorelines to increase your chances of success.
